This winter, I had put together a loop it wreath for my front door. I used a printable I created for the center and placed it in a round frame that I purchased from Amazon. Using a green leafy wreath that I purchased there as well, I designed a spring printable for the same frame.

I cut the sign out using the frame itself as a guide. Just as I’d done for the winter season, I worked the frame into the boxwood and tied it in place. The end result was exactly what I wanted!
